The error code 024A493F on the HP ENVY Inspire 7255e All-in-One Printer is unusual, especially right after setting it up. Here are some troubleshooting steps to resolve this issue.

 

Steps to Try:

Power Cycle the Printer:

  • Turn off the printer and disconnect the power cord.
  • Wait for 60 seconds, then plug the power cord back in and turn the printer on.

Check for Setup Issues:

  • Ensure the printer is using the correct setup cartridges (usually provided in the box) during the initial setup. Sometimes, using regular cartridges before the setup is complete can trigger errors.

Perform a Semi-Reset:

  • With the printer powered on, disconnect the power cord from the back of the printer.
  • Hold down the power button for about 30 seconds to drain any residual charge.
  • Reconnect the power cord and turn the printer back on.

Update Printer Firmware:

  • If you can navigate the printer’s menu or connect it to the internet, try updating the firmware. An outdated firmware can sometimes trigger such errors. This can be done via the HP Smart app or the printer’s control panel if it allows.

Hard Reset (Factory Reset):

  • Since you are having trouble with the factory reset, try pressing and holding the "Cancel" and "Back" buttons together for about 10-15 seconds until the printer resets.

Check HP Smart App:

  • If the error persists, try checking the HP Smart app (if you're using it) for any error messages or recommendations specific to the printer’s setup.
